HS12・2025

Oil seeds (soybeans etc.)

$23.7BTotal trade
$21.2BExports
$2.6BImports
$18.6BTrade balance

Oilseeds, led by soybeans. A major U.S. farm export, strongly affected by demand from partners such as China and by trade relations.
